Cannoli Poke Cake Ingredients

• Here’s what you need!

For the Cake

  • Box White Cake Mix – A convenient base that ensures a light and fluffy texture; you can substitute with yellow cake mix for a richer flavor.
  • Sweetened Condensed Milk (1 can, 14 oz) – Infuses the cake with moisture and sweetness; always opt for sweetened, not evaporated milk for the best results.

For the Frosting

  • Ricotta Cheese (1.5 cups, strained) – Gives the frosting that signature creamy texture reminiscent of cannoli; choose whole milk ricotta for extra richness.
  • Mascarpone Cheese (1.5 cups) – Adds an unparalleled smoothness, making the frosting irresistible; keep it chilled until needed.
  • Vanilla Extract (2 tsp) – Enhances the overall flavor profile; consider swapping in almond extract for a new twist.
  • Powdered Sugar (1 cup) – Sweetens the frosting to your liking; adjust depending on how sweet you prefer it.
  • Cinnamon (0.5 tsp) – Offers a warm, comforting touch; while optional, it’s a recommended enhancement for flavor.

For Garnish

  • Mini Chocolate Chips (1 cup) – Provides sweetness and delightful crunch; feel free to replace them with chopped pistachios or crushed cannoli shells for a unique twist.
  • Additional Powdered Sugar – Dust on top before serving for a beautiful presentation.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Cannoli Poke Cake

Step 1: Preheat and Prepare the Baking Pan
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). While it warms, grease a 9×13 inch baking pan thoroughly to ensure easy release of the Cannoli Poke Cake after baking. Consider using a non-stick spray or butter to coat the bottom and sides evenly, preparing for the delicious cake to come.

Step 2: Mix the Cake Batter
In a large mixing bowl, follow the package instructions for the box white cake mix. Combine the mix with the required water, eggs, and oil, whisking until the batter is smooth and free of lumps. Once blended, pour the batter into the prepared baking pan, filling it evenly to avoid uneven baking.

Step 3: Bake the Cake
Place the filled baking pan into your preheated oven and bake for 28-30 minutes. You’ll know the Cannoli Poke Cake is done when a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. Once baked, remove the pan from the oven and let it cool completely on a wire rack to allow the flavor to develop.

Step 4: Create Holes for the Milk
Once the cake has completely cooled, take a skewer or the handle of a wooden spoon and poke holes evenly throughout the surface, spacing them about 1-2 inches apart. Be sure to poke deep enough to allow the sweetened condensed milk to penetrate the cake, ensuring every bite is moist and delicious.

Step 5: Soak with Sweetened Condensed Milk
Open a can of sweetened condensed milk and slowly pour it over the entire surface of the cake, ensuring it seeps into the holes you’ve created. Cover the cake with plastic wrap and refrigerate for at least 1 hour, allowing the milk to soak in and enhance the flavors of the Cannoli Poke Cake.

Step 6: Prepare the Creamy Frosting
In a separate mixing bowl, combine the strained ricotta cheese, mascarpone cheese, vanilla extract, and cinnamon. Using an electric mixer, beat the mixture until it’s smooth and creamy. Gradually add in the reserved condensed milk along with powdered sugar, mixing well until the frosting reaches a velvety consistency.

Step 7: Frost the Cake
Take the soaked cake from the refrigerator and spread the creamy frosting evenly over the top. Using a spatula, ensure a smooth and even layer covers the cake completely. This rich frosting captures the essence of the traditional Cannoli flavors, making it truly irresistible.

Step 8: Add Toppings and Chill
To finish, sprinkle the mini chocolate chips generously over the frosting for added texture and sweetness. If desired, dust a bit of extra powdered sugar atop the cake for a beautiful presentation. Once complete, cover the dessert and return it to the refrigerator for an additional 2-3 hours, allowing the flavors to meld together before serving.

Make Ahead Options

These Cannoli Poke Cake preparations are ideal for busy cooks looking to save time! You can bake the cake up to 24 hours in advance—just ensure it’s completely cooled before covering it tightly to prevent drying out. Once the cake is ready, poke the holes and soak it with sweetened condensed milk, then refrigerate for about an hour. You can also prepare the frosting (ricotta and mascarpone mixture) up to 3 days ahead; just keep it stored in an airtight container in the fridge until you’re ready to use it. When it’s time to serve, frost the chilled cake and add your toppings for a fresh, delicious dessert that tastes just as good as when made on the same day!

How to Store and Freeze Cannoli Poke Cake

Fridge: Store the Cannoli Poke Cake in an airtight container for up to 5 days to maintain its flavor and texture.

Freezer: Freeze slices wrapped tightly in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il for up to 3 months. This ensures the cake retains its moistness.

Thawing: When ready to enjoy, thaw the frozen slices in the refrigerator overnight for the best results without compromising the creamy frosting.

Reheating: If you’d like to serve it warm, you can gently reheat individual slices in the microwave for about 15-20 seconds, but be mindful not to heat too long as it may change the texture.

Expert Tips for Cannoli Poke Cake

  • Well-Strained Ricotta: Ensure your ricotta cheese is adequately strained to prevent excess moisture in your frosting, which can make it runny.

  • Deep Holes: Poke holes deep enough in the cooled cake to allow the sweetened condensed milk to penetrate fully, ensuring maximum moisture in each bite.

  • Chill for Flavor: Always chill the frosted Cannoli Poke Cake for at least 2-3 hours before serving. This helps enhance the flavors and texture of the frosting.

  • Room Temperature Ingredients: For a smoother frosting, use room temperature ingredients. This helps everything blend together more effortlessly for a creamy finish.

  • Customize Wisely: Feel free to experiment with variations, but remember that adding too many toppings can overwhelm the classic Cannoli Poke Cake flavor. Stick to one or two to keep it balanced.

Cannoli Poke Cake Recipe FAQs

What type of cake mix is best for Cannoli Poke Cake?
I recommend using a box white cake mix for a light and fluffy texture. You can also substitute with a yellow cake mix if you prefer a richer flavor profile!

How should I store leftovers of Cannoli Poke Cake?
Store the cake in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. This keeps it fresh and helps maintain that delightful moisture.

Can I freeze Cannoli Poke Cake?
Absolutely! You can freeze slices wrapped tightly in plastic wrap and then in aluminum foil for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y, thaw the slices in the refrigerator overnight.

What if my frosting is too runny?
If your frosting turns out too runny, it could be due to excess moisture in the ricotta. To fix this, you can add more powdered sugar to thicken it up. You can also re-strain your ricotta cheese to remove any excess liquid before mixing.

Is Cannoli Poke Cake suitable for people with dairy allergies?
For those with dairy allergies, you can make a dairy-free version by substituting the ricotta and mascarpone with plant-based alternatives. Brands like Tofutti or Kite Hill offer great dairy-free options for baking!

Cannoli Poke Cake

Decadent Cannoli Poke Cake That Impresses Every Time

A delightful Cannoli Poke Cake that combines creamy ricotta and mascarpone with a moist cake, perfect for any occasion.
Prep Time 30 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Chilling Time 3 hours
Total Time 4 hours
Servings: 12 slices
Course: Desserts
Cuisine: Italian
Calories: 350

Ingredients
  

For the Cake
  • 1 box White Cake Mix A convenient base that ensures a light and fluffy texture.
  • 1 can (14 oz) Sweetened Condensed Milk Infuses the cake with moisture and sweetness.
For the Frosting
  • 1.5 cups Ricotta Cheese Strained, use whole milk for extra richness.
  • 1.5 cups Mascarpone Cheese Keep it chilled until needed.
  • 2 tsp Vanilla Extract Enhances the overall flavor profile.
  • 1 cup Powdered Sugar Adjust depending on desired sweetness.
  • 0.5 tsp Cinnamon Optional, recommended for enhancing flavor.
For Garnish
  • 1 cup Mini Chocolate Chips Provides sweetness and crunch.
  • Additional Powdered Sugar Dust on top before serving.

Equipment

  • 9x13-inch baking pan
  • large mixing bowl
  • Electric Mixer
  • spatula
  • skewer or wooden spoon
  • Plastic wrap
  • Wire rack

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9x13 inch baking pan.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ine cake mix, water, eggs, and oil. Whisk until smooth then pour into the baking pan.
  3. Bake for 28-30 minutes until a toothpick comes out clean. Let it cool completely on a wire rack.
  4. Poke holes in the cooled cake spaced 1-2 inches apart.
  5. Pour sweetened condensed milk over the cake, cover with plastic wrap, and refrigerate for at least 1 hour.
  6. In a mixing bowl, combine ricotta, mascarpone, vanilla, and cinnamon. Beat until smooth, then add powdered sugar and reserved milk until velvety.
  7. Frost the cooled cake with the creamy frosting.
  8. Sprinkle mini chocolate chips over the frosting and chill for an additional 2-3 hours before serving.
